Devin Davis- Lonely people of the world, unite!!!

This album just floors me everytime I listen to it. It's filled with saxaphones, pianos and backup singers (Every instrument was recorded by Devin Davis, btw). The whole album is around 35 minutes, (most songs are around 3 minutes long) which means there is rarely a dull part in any song, and can go from a 60's brit invasion sound to Pink Floyd psychedellia too pop punk in an instant. The lyrics are another standout thing on this album, dealing with everything from vikings to pirates to a turtle that helps a flightless bird.
This is one of the best records I've heard all year, and I'm pretty sure I already know whos going to be on the top of my 'best album of 2005' list.
